  3. Hearing Aid help person to hear An amplifier makes the sound louder, ● a microphone easily takes sound around you, a receiver sends these amplified sound into your ear. Hearing aids is a wear in or behind your ear ● Purchasing hearing machine is an advance on your overall health and ● wellness. Every set of hearing aids comes with an existing partnership to care for your hearing health. In age-related hearing impairment, known as presbycusis, changes in ● the inner ear that happen as you get older cause a slow but steady hearing loss. The loss may be mild or severe, and it is always permanent. Types Of Hearing Aids  1. Behind-the-ear hearing aids 2. In-the-ear and in-the-canal hearing aids 3. Invisible-in-the-canal hearing aids 1-Behind-the-ear hearing aids:  Behind The Ear hearing device are probably one of the most versatile ● types of hearing device on the market, there are varieties that will suit all types of hearing aid from mild to severe. Available in a superpower, standard, mini, or micro sizes ●

  4. It is the most used style of hearing aids, the ones which are suitable ● for almost all ages, from an elderly person to a child. BTE hearing device remains outside of the ear, and also because they ● are significantly larger, it can make them much easier to keep clean than with some of the smaller in-ear varieties. Sound directed into the ear canal through tubing and earmold ● Available in superpower, standard, mini, or micro sizes ● 2-In-the-ear and in-the-canal hearing aids:  ITE is a hearing device is able to hold larger amplifiers and processors ● and in some models additional directional microphones they can be suitable for users with more severe levels of ​hearing loss​ than some of the smaller varieties of hearing aids. ITE hearing aids can be extremely comfortable to use and control just ● because of their larger size allows for more control buttons and switches to be incorporated into the body of the hearing aid itself.

ITE is a real bonus for many people who find adjusting to an unnatural ● feeling phone position very difficult. Related to many other types of hearing aids (like as Open/RIC or BTE) ● where a telephone has to be held lightly above or to the back to ear, because In The Ear hearing aids have all of their functionality placed directly in the ear concha it means that when using the phone it can simply be held to ear as usual 3-Completely-in-the-canal hearing aids: 

  6.   As their name implies Completely In the Canal hearing device rest ● completely within your ear canal, it means they are almost invisible unless someone were to look directly into your ear CIC hearing aids fitted within the ear canal itself, it means that the ● receiver is able to more directly interact with the eardrum and thus the hairs within your inner ear that transmit sound waves to your auditory nerve. This results in a much more natural sound profile. Canal hearing aids sit within the ear canal, it means that the ear is left ● free to perform its natural function of channeling sound waves down towards the ear canal.

As Completely In the Canal (CIC) hearing aids only have a very small ● portion of their design sitting externally to the ear canal, then issues with the hearing aid picking up and transmitting wind noise are greatly reduced. This is advantageous because it means that the natural directionality of ● the sound can still be communicated to the inner ear, resulting in users being much more able to detect where sounds are coming from than with many other hearing aid types. If they are carefully and regularly cleaned, maintained and ● dehumidified this should not cause you too many issues, however, this level of maintenance may be unsuitable or off-putting for some users. 4-Invisible-in-the-canal hearing aids: 

  8.   Invisible In the Canal (IIC) hearing aids are very similar to Completely ● In the Canal (CIC) hearing aids except that they are slightly smaller and are worn deeper in the ear canal making them completely invisible, even if someone were to peer inside your ear. It says so in the name and is probably the main reason that people ● choose Invisible In the Canal (IIC) hearing aids, the fact that they sit deep enough in your ear canal that they are completely invisible to other people.
